In the Dominican Republic, Proparco is supporting the construction of a new building of the Pontificia Universidad Católica Madre y Maestra, which will host the Faculty of Health Sciences and Engineering Science courses.
Client presentation
PUCMM is a private non-profit Catholic university founded in 1962. It has a main campus in Santiago and a smaller campus in Santo Domingo. With 18,000 registered students, it is the country’s 4th largest university in terms of the number of students. It is also one of the most reputed, both for the excellence of its training and its capacity to receive students from all social classes. Its labor market integration rate for students is close to 100%.
Project description
Proparco’s loan will contribute to financing the construction and equipment of a 12-storey building on the Santo Domingo campus, which will host the new Faculty of Health Sciences and extend the Faculty of Engineering Sciences. It will contribute to developing its range of medical and paramedical courses, which are very much in demand, and more innovative engineering courses (biomedical engineering, mechatronics, renewable energies). It is AFD Group’s 5th loan to PUCMM.
Project impact
This project will contribute to promoting high-quality education in the Dominican Republic. Its new course sections, particularly for engineering sciences, should lead to the creation of a pool of local engineers in industrial activities with high added value. Its new Faculty of Health Sciences will contribute to strengthening the medical and paramedical profession.
